Overview of Howler Site Fire Alarm Systems



Modern alarm systems have evolved beyond simple warning devices and manual triggers.
Systems such as howler site fire alarms are built to deliver clear and immediate alerts across complex environments, including construction projects, warehousing facilities, and temporary workplaces.
These systems offer dependability with adaptability, making them suitable where fixed wiring are not feasible.



Most systems, Howler alarms are wireless, battery-operated, and quick to install.
This allows fast setup without major disruption, which is particularly useful in sites that change layout.
Units can be moved as required, ensuring consistent coverage.



What Are GOlink Connectivity



GOlink technology serve as the connection between devices.
Rather than operating alone, GOlink connects alarms into a single network.
When one alarm is triggered, all connected devices respond simultaneously.



This connected approach minimises delays and ensures everyone on-site receive the identical warning at the same time.
In large-scale or noisy environments, this coordination can improve response efficiency.



  • Immediate communication between devices

  • Lower risk of gaps in coverage

  • Flexible scalability for different site sizes

  • Stable wireless operation without complex cabling



HO Alarm Units: Clear Audible Alerts



Howler HO alarms are designed to produce strong audio output, ensuring alerts are easily recognised even in challenging conditions.
Construction environments, manufacturing spaces, and external worksites often have high ambient sound.



These alarms address this by using distinct tones and enhanced sound output that stand out from surrounding noise.
This allows workers to identify emergencies quickly and respond without delay.

Understanding Site Alert Solutions



Howler site alert systems go further than fire warnings by offering multi-purpose communication.
They can be used for critical alerts, evacuation instructions, and general warnings.



This adaptability allows site managers to adjust alerts based on site conditions.
Different signals can represent fire incidents, breaches, or other hazards.
This simplifies the need for separate equipment.
